2    Unix SMB/CIFS implementation.
3    SMB torture tester - unicode table dumper
4    Copyright (C) Andrew Tridgell 2001

20 #include "includes.h"
21 #include "system/filesys.h"
22 #include "system/locale.h"
23 #include "libcli/libcli.h"
24 #include "torture/util.h"
25 #include "param/param.h"
26
27 bool torture_utable(struct torture_context *tctx, 
28                                         struct smbcli_state *cli)
29 {
30         char fname[256];
31         const char *alt_name;
32         int fnum;
33         uint8_t c2[4];
34         int c, fd;
35         size_t len;
36         int chars_allowed=0, alt_allowed=0;
37         uint8_t valid[0x10000];
38
39         torture_comment(tctx, "Generating valid character table\n");
40
41         memset(valid, 0, sizeof(valid));
42
43         torture_assert(tctx, torture_setup_dir(cli, "\\utable"),
44                                    "Setting up dir \\utable failed");
45
46         for (c=1; c < 0x10000; c++) {
47                 char *p;
48
49                 SSVAL(c2, 0, c);
50                 strncpy(fname, "\\utable\\x", sizeof(fname)-1);
51                 p = fname+strlen(fname);
52                 len = convert_string(CH_UTF16, CH_UNIX, 
53                                      c2, 2, 
54                                      p, sizeof(fname)-strlen(fname), false);
55                 p[len] = 0;
56                 strncat(fname,"_a_long_extension",sizeof(fname)-1);
57
58                 fnum = smbcli_open(cli->tree, fname, O_RDWR | O_CREAT | O_TRUNC, 
59                                 DENY_NONE);
60                 if (fnum == -1) continue;
61
62                 chars_allowed++;
63
64                 smbcli_qpathinfo_alt_name(cli->tree, fname, &alt_name);
65
66                 if (strncmp(alt_name, "X_A_L", 5) != 0) {
67                         alt_allowed++;
68                         valid[c] = 1;
69                         torture_comment(tctx, "fname=[%s] alt_name=[%s]\n", fname, alt_name);
70                 }
71
72                 smbcli_close(cli->tree, fnum);
73                 smbcli_unlink(cli->tree, fname);
74
75                 if (c % 100 == 0) {
76                         if (torture_setting_bool(tctx, "progress", true)) {
77                                 torture_comment(tctx, "%d (%d/%d)\r", c, chars_allowed, alt_allowed);
78                                 fflush(stdout);
79                         }
80                 }
81         }
82         torture_comment(tctx, "%d (%d/%d)\n", c, chars_allowed, alt_allowed);
83
84         smbcli_rmdir(cli->tree, "\\utable");
85
86         torture_comment(tctx, "%d chars allowed   %d alt chars allowed\n", chars_allowed, alt_allowed);
87
88         fd = open("valid.dat", O_WRONLY|O_CREAT|O_TRUNC, 0644);
89         torture_assert(tctx, fd != -1, 
90                 talloc_asprintf(tctx, 
91                 "Failed to create valid.dat - %s", strerror(errno)));
92         write(fd, valid, 0x10000);
93         close(fd);
94         torture_comment(tctx, "wrote valid.dat\n");
95
96         return true;
97 }

100 static char *form_name(int c)
101 {
102         static char fname[256];
103         uint8_t c2[4];
104         char *p;
105         size_t len;
106
107         strncpy(fname, "\\utable\\", sizeof(fname)-1);
108         p = fname+strlen(fname);
109         SSVAL(c2, 0, c);
110
111         len = convert_string(CH_UTF16, CH_UNIX, 
112                              c2, 2, 
113                              p, sizeof(fname)-strlen(fname), false);
114         if (len == -1)
115                 return NULL;
116         p[len] = 0;
117         return fname;
118 }
119
120 bool torture_casetable(struct torture_context *tctx, 
121                                            struct smbcli_state *cli)
122 {
123         char *fname;
124         int fnum;
125         int c, i;
126 #define MAX_EQUIVALENCE 8
127         codepoint_t equiv[0x10000][MAX_EQUIVALENCE];
128
129         torture_comment(tctx, "Determining upper/lower case table\n");
130
131         memset(equiv, 0, sizeof(equiv));
132
133         torture_assert(tctx, torture_setup_dir(cli, "\\utable"),
134                                    "Error setting up dir \\utable");
135
136         for (c=1; c < 0x10000; c++) {
137                 size_t size;
138
139                 if (c == '.' || c == '\\') continue;
140
141                 torture_comment(tctx, "%04x (%c)\n", c, isprint(c)?c:'.');
142
143                 fname = form_name(c);
144                 fnum = smbcli_nt_create_full(cli->tree, fname, 0,
145 #if 0
146                                              SEC_RIGHT_MAXIMUM_ALLOWED, 
147 #else
148                                              SEC_RIGHTS_FILE_ALL,
149 #endif
150                                              FILE_ATTRIBUTE_NORMAL,
151                                              NTCREATEX_SHARE_ACCESS_NONE,
152                                              NTCREATEX_DISP_OPEN_IF, 0, 0);
153
154                 torture_assert(tctx, fnum != -1, 
155                                            talloc_asprintf(tctx, 
156                         "Failed to create file with char %04x\n", c));
157
158                 size = 0;
159
160                 if (NT_STATUS_IS_ERR(smbcli_qfileinfo(cli->tree, fnum, NULL, &size, 
161                                                    NULL, NULL, NULL, NULL, NULL))) continue;
162
163                 if (size > 0) {
164                         /* found a character equivalence! */
165                         int c2[MAX_EQUIVALENCE];
166
167                         if (size/sizeof(int) >= MAX_EQUIVALENCE) {
168                                 torture_comment(tctx, "too many chars match?? size=%d c=0x%04x\n",
169                                        (int)size, c);
170                                 smbcli_close(cli->tree, fnum);
171                                 return false;
172                         }
173
174                         smbcli_read(cli->tree, fnum, c2, 0, size);
175                         torture_comment(tctx, "%04x: ", c);
176                         equiv[c][0] = c;
177                         for (i=0; i<size/sizeof(int); i++) {
178                                 torture_comment(tctx, "%04x ", c2[i]);
179                                 equiv[c][i+1] = c2[i];
180                         }
181                         torture_comment(tctx, "\n");
182                 }
183
184                 smbcli_write(cli->tree, fnum, 0, &c, size, sizeof(c));
185                 smbcli_close(cli->tree, fnum);
186         }
187
188         smbcli_unlink(cli->tree, "\\utable\\*");
189         smbcli_rmdir(cli->tree, "\\utable");
190
191         return true;
192 }
